Redis up to 3.2.11/4.0.9/5.0 RC1 Lua Subsystem memory corruption

A vulnerability described as critical has been identified in Redis up to 3.2.11/4.0.9/5.0 RC1. This vulnerability affects unknown code of the component Lua Subsystem. The manipulation results in memory corruption. This vulnerability was named CVE-2018-11218. The attack may be performed from remote. There is no available exploit. Upgrading the affected component is recommended.

A vulnerability classified as critical has been found in Redis up to 3.2.11/4.0.9/5.0 RC1. Affected is an unknown code block of the component Lua Subsystem. The manipulation with an unknown input leads to a memory corruption vulnerability. CWE is classifying the issue as CWE-119. The product performs operations on a memory buffer, but it can read from or write to a memory location that is outside of the intended boundary of the buffer. This is going to have an impact on confidentiality, integrity, and availability. CVE summarizes:

Memory Corruption was discovered in the cmsgpack library in the Lua subsystem in Redis before 3.2.12, 4.x before 4.0.10, and 5.x before 5.0 RC2 because of stack-based buffer overflows.

The bug was discovered 06/14/2018. The weakness was presented 06/17/2018 by Security Team with Apple (Website). The advisory is shared for download at antirez.com. This vulnerability is traded as CVE-2018-11218 since 05/16/2018. The exploitability is told to be easy. It is possible to launch the attack remotely. The exploitation doesn't require any form of authentication. There are neither technical details nor an exploit publicly available.

The vulnerability was handled as a non-public zero-day exploit for at least 3 days. During that time the estimated underground price was around $0-$5k. The vulnerability scanner Nessus provides a plugin with the ID 110678 (openSUSE Security Update : redis (openSUSE-2018-667)), which helps to determine the existence of the flaw in a target environment. It is assigned to the family SuSE Local Security Checks and running in the context l. The commercial vulnerability scanner Qualys is able to test this issue with plugin 237091 (Red Hat Update for redis (RHSA-2019:0052)).

Upgrading to version 3.2.12, 4.0.10 or 5.0 RC2 eliminates this vulnerability. A possible mitigation has been published 5 days after the disclosure of the vulnerability.
